broken-down

英 [ˌbrəʊkən ˈdaʊn]

美 [ˌbroʊkən ˈdaʊn]

adj.  状况很差的; 出故障的; 衰弱的

Collins.1

牛津词典

    adj.

    • 状况很差的;出故障的;衰弱的
      in a very bad condition; not working correctly; very tired and sick
      1. a broken-down old car/horse
        出了毛病的旧车;衰老的马

    柯林斯词典

    • ADJ (车辆或机器)出故障的,坏掉的
      Abroken-downvehicle or machine no longer works because it has something wrong with it.
      1. ...a broken-down car.
        出故障的汽车
